What is a Window Frame Head?

A window frame head is the top part of the window frame that sits above the window itself. It is an essential structural component of the window frame, supporting the weight of the frame and the glass panels. The window frame head also acts as a barrier against water infiltration and air leakage, preventing moisture from entering the interior of the home.

Why is it Important for Canadian Homes?

Canadian homes face harsh weather conditions, including heavy rain, snow, and strong winds. A properly installed window frame head helps to protect the home against these elements. Without a well-designed and properly installed window frame head, water can seep in and cause damage to the interior walls and floors of the home. The window frame head also helps to prevent air leakage, which can cause energy loss and increase heating and cooling costs.

In addition to protecting the home against the elements, a window frame head also plays a crucial role in the overall aesthetic appeal of the window. It provides a finished look to the window frame and helps to create a cohesive design with the rest of the home’s exterior.

Choosing the Right Window Frame Head

When it comes to choosing the best window frame head for your Canadian home, there are several factors to consider. Here are some of the key things to keep in mind:

Material: 

Window frame heads can be made from a variety of materials, including w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ass. Each material has its own advantages and disadvantages in terms of cost, durability, energy efficiency, and maintenance requirements.

Climate: 

The weather conditions in your area can also impact your choice of window frame head. For example, in colder climates with heavy snow loads, it’s important to choose a frame head that can withstand the weight of the snow without warping or cracking.

Style:

Window frame heads come in a range of styles, from simple and functional to decorative and ornate. Consider the overall aesthetic of your home and choose a frame head that complements your existing decor.

Installation: 

The installation process for window frame heads can vary depending on the material and design. It’s important to choose a professional installer who has experience with your chosen frame head and can ensure a proper fit and secure installation.

Energy efficiency: 

The window frame head is an important part of the overall energy efficiency of your home. Look for frame heads with good insulation properties to help reduce your heating and cooling costs.

Maintenance: 

Some types of window frame heads require more maintenance than others. Choose a frame head that fits your lifestyle and maintenance preferences, whether that means regular painting and sealing or minimal upkeep.

By considering these factors and working with a trusted professional installer, you can choose the best window frame head for your Canadian home that will provide durability, energy efficiency, and style for years to come.
